Steam is currently hosting one of its many annual Fest events and alongside some free games and big discounts, it is also giving users the chance to kit out their profiles with some limited-time freebies.

From 21 April to the 28, Steam is hosting its Box-Pushing Fest which sounds a lot more exciting than it actually is.

Steam regularly hosts Fests aimed at drawing attention to some underrated games. Check out an example below!

For this window of time, PC gamers will be able to access a large library of puzzle games ranging from demos for new releases to big discounts on some of the most popular titles in the genre.

It is just one of Steam’s many events aimed at bringing attention to some underrated titles but alongside the chance to add even more games to your ever-growing wishlist, you will also get the chance to grab some extra freebies.

By heading over to the Steam Points Shop, you will see that there are three new additions which just so happen to be centered around the current Box-Pushing Fest.

Although items in the Steam Points Shop usually cost Steam currency to buy, these new ones are absolutely free and give you the chance to customise your profile to other players.

So what is available?

First up is an animated avatar called ‘Push Pal’ which shows a little guy pushing a box but thanks to its animation, it looks like a little conveyor belt of workers.

Advert

There is also an animated avatar frame which shows some blue, white and orange bricks and this can be added to your profile as a way to show off your profile image.

Last but not least, there is the ‘Pushable’ animated sticker which shows some Stardew Valley-esque containers making their way around the screen.

Even if you don’t wish to equip them just yet, you can still claim them and they will head into your collection for future use.
